Overview of Demineralized Water Machines in 2026

Demineralized water machines have seen significant advancements in 2026. These devices are crucial for industries and home use, providing purified water for various applications. They utilize technologies like reverse osmosis and deionization, ensuring the removal of minerals and impurities effectively. This versatility makes them popular among different user groups.

Many users report mixed experiences with these machines. While some appreciate their efficiency, others face challenges like maintenance issues and replacement costs. Typically, the lifespan of filters can be shorter than expected, leading to unexpected expenses. Customers often express frustration over lacking comprehensive guidelines for upkeep.

Key Features to Consider When Selecting a Demineralized Water Machine

When selecting a demineralized water machine, key features must be prioritized. The purification process is crucial. Look for machines that effectively remove minerals without compromising water quality. Advanced filtration technologies often enhance the purification process, ensuring safe drinking water daily.

Consider the machine's capacity as well. A model that suits your household or business needs will provide better functionality. Remember, too small a unit may struggle with demand. On the flip side, a larger unit may be more energy-intensive than necessary.

Tips: Assess the size and placement of the machine. Make sure it fits well in your space. Also, review maintenance requirements. Simple upkeep leads to longevity and efficiency.

Cost is another important consideration. Balance your budget with the machine's features and benefits. Sometimes, spending a little more can result in better performance. Maintenance and Care Tips for Demineralized Water Machines

When it comes to the maintenance of demineralized water machines, regular upkeep is crucial. A recent industry report from the Water Quality Association revealed that improper maintenance can reduce machine efficiency by up to 30%. Regularly replacing filters helps ensure that contaminants do not accumulate. Many users overlook this simple step, leading to costly repairs.

Clean the machine's components consistently. Mineral buildup can lead to malfunction. Descaling products should be used as recommended. On average, descaling every three months can prolong the machine’s lifespan significantly. Replace any worn or damaged parts immediately to avoid system failure. A proactive approach can yield remarkable results.

Monitoring water quality is essential. Utilize testing kits to assess the purity of the output water. This small step can identify issues before they escalate. Ignoring water quality can expose users to health risks. The effort invested in maintenance directly impacts the overall performance of the system.
